Mortal Kombat 11 goes up for preorder on Xbox One

At The Game Awards 2018, Warner Bros. announced Mortal Kombat 11. The reveal featured a gory fight between Raiden and Scorpion which ended up in the latter's head being blown to bits through some charged electric attack. However, just when you think that the fight is over, a "modified" Scorpion shows up and kills Raiden in a few seconds.

Mortal Kombat 11 is expected to launch on Xbox One and other platforms on April 23, 2019, but if you preorder, you can gain access to the closed beta. The game comes in two versions, one which costs $59.99 and the other $99.99. If you own an Xbox One X, be sure to preorder it there because the game features enhancements for Microsoft's new console.
